At hacking contest, Google Chrome falls to third zero-day attack (Updated)

A teenage hacker who identified himself only as PinkiePie said he spent the past week and half working on the attack. It combined three previously unknown vulnerabilities to gain full system access to a Dell Inspiron laptop. It’s the third such attack in as many days at a contest designed to test Chrome’s resistance to real-world threats. Google is offering prizes of $60,000, $40,000 and $20,000 under the contest Google sponsored at the CanSecWest conference in Vancouver.”]
